How Does the Oil Cooler Work?
The oil cooler is vital to your Navara D40’s engine cooling system. Its primary role is to regulate the temperature of the engine oil, ensuring it remains at optimal levels for peak performance.
As your vehicle runs, the engine generates heat. If left unchecked, this heat can cause oil to break down and lose its lubricating properties. That’s where the oil cooler steps in! It channels hot oil from the engine through tubes or fins designed to dissipate excess heat.
Airflow plays a crucial role here. As air passes over these cooled surfaces while you’re driving, it absorbs some of that intense heat from the oil circulating within. The result is cooler, thicker oil that flows more efficiently throughout your engine.
When temperatures rise too high, this process becomes even more important. By maintaining lower temperatures, your Navara D40 enhances performance and extends the lifespan of critical components like seals and bearings.

Diagnosing the Nissan Navara Oil Cooler Problems
Diagnosing the Nissan Navara Oil Cooler Problems can feel daunting, but a keen eye and some basic knowledge make it manageable. Start with the basics: check for visible leaks around the oil cooler. A puddle under your vehicle is a red flag that demands attention.
Next, monitor your engine temperature closely. If it’s running hotter than usual, your oil cooler might not do its job effectively. Overheating signals an internal problem that could lead to severe engine damage if ignored.
Another important indicator is changes in oil consistency or colour. If you notice milky or frothy oil when checking the dipstick, coolant may have leaked into the system—definitely something to investigate further!
Don’t overlook unusual noises, either. Clattering sounds while idling could suggest a failing part within the cooling system. This noise often hints at low oil pressure due to overheating, a condition no owner should take lightly.
Keep an ear out for warning lights on your dashboard. These alerts are designed to notify you of potential problems before they escalate into costly repairs later. Stay proactive; catch any issues early!
Maximising the Oil Cooler Lifespan
Regular maintenance is key to ensuring your Navara oil cooler serves you well. Start with routine inspections. Checking for leaks or signs of wear can prevent significant issues. A small crack today could lead to a much larger problem tomorrow.
Keep an eye on your engine oil levels, too. Low oil can cause overheating, putting extra strain on the oil cooler. Always top it up using high-quality oil that meets Nissan’s specifications; this simple step enhances performance and longevity.
Cleaning is another essential task. Dirt and debris can clog the cooler, leading to inefficient operation. Use compressed air gently to blow out any built-up grime without damaging components.
Remember temperature monitoring! An overheated engine often signals trouble for your oil cooler as well. Investing in a reliable gauge will help you keep track of those crucial readings during daily drives and off-road adventures.
Consider upgrading components if you frequently push your vehicle hard or engage in heavy towing tasks. Enhanced parts designed for higher loads can significantly boost durability while reducing stress on your existing system.
Steps Involved in Replacing Oil Cooler
Replacing the oil cooler in your Navara D40 can seem daunting, but with a little patience and the right tools, you’ll be well on your way to success. Start by gathering all necessary equipment: wrenches, sockets, a new oil cooler, and fresh engine oil. Proper preparation sets the stage for a smooth process.
Next, drain the old oil. Locate the drain plug beneath your engine and allow it to empty into an appropriate container. This step prevents mess and ensures that no old oil contaminates your new system.
With the old fluid drained away, carefully remove any components obstructing access to the oil cooler—this could include hoses or brackets. Each part should be labelled or kept in order so reassembly won’t feel like solving a jigsaw puzzle without picture references.
Once everything is cleared, unscrew and detach the existing oil cooler from its mounting points. Be gentle; avoid damaging surrounding parts during this critical phase.
Now it’s time for installation! Position your brand-new Navara Oil Cooler where its predecessor once sat and secure it tightly before reattaching all previously removed components.
